NEW ORLEANS, LA, UNITED STATES, July 2, 2026 /EINPresswire.com/ — Missed appointments and last-minute cancellations continue to create scheduling challenges for businesses across many industries. Medical offices, law firms, contractors, salons, home service providers, consultants, and other appointment-based organizations often experience disruptions when customers fail to appear or cancel shortly before a scheduled meeting. Artificial intelligence is becoming one of the tools businesses are using to improve communication and reduce those scheduling gaps.
A no-show affects more than a calendar. Time reserved for one appointment often cannot be filled with little notice, resulting in unused staff time, scheduling delays for other customers, and interruptions to daily operations. Last-minute cancellations can create similar issues, particularly when appointments involve travel, preparation, or dedicated personnel.
Traditional reminder systems have relied primarily on emails or text messages sent a day or two before an appointment. While these reminders remain effective for many businesses, artificial intelligence has expanded the ways customers receive information and interact with scheduling systems.
AI-powered communication platforms can send reminders through multiple channels, including text messaging, email, voice calls, and online chat. Instead of simply reminding someone about an appointment, these systems can answer common questions, confirm attendance, provide directions, explain preparation requirements, and assist with rescheduling when necessary.
Many missed appointments occur because customers forget, misunderstand appointment details, or encounter scheduling conflicts they never communicate. AI systems can encourage two-way conversations that make it easier for individuals to confirm or modify appointments before the scheduled time arrives.
